The correct choice focuses on the concept of vocal tract normalization, which is essential for understanding how listeners adapt their perception of speech across different speakers. Vocal tract normalization refers to the process by which listeners adjust their auditory perceptions to account for the acoustic variations caused by differences in size, shape, and other individual characteristics of the vocal tracts of various speakers. This adaptation helps individuals recognize speech sounds consistently, even when those sounds are produced by different people with varying vocal qualities.

This normalization process is crucial because it enables listeners to identify phonemes and words effectively, despite the variability in acoustic signals. Factors such as pitch, timbre, and accent can alter how speech sounds but through vocal tract normalization, the brain compensates for these differences, leading to better comprehension and recognition of spoken language.

While other concepts related to speech perception exist, they do not specifically pertain to the recognition of sounds from different speakers in the same manner. Phonemic restoration, for example, deals with how listeners fill in missing sounds based on contextual information, while categorical perception refers to the categorization of phonetic sounds into distinct categories. Speech rate normalization addresses variations in how quickly speech is delivered but does not directly relate to recognizing sounds from different speakers.
